Capital Shopping Centres announces acquisition of remaining 25% of Broadmarsh   
Centre, Nottingham                                                              
Capital Shopping Centres (CSC) today announced that it has agreed terms to      
acquire the remaining 25% interest in Broadmarsh in Nottingham from Possfund    
Custodian Trustee Limited (represented by LaSalle Investment Management) for a  
consideration of GBP18.3 million. This follows the agreement earlier this month 
to acquire Westfield`s 75% interest in the shopping centre for GBP55 million.   
CSC will now own 100% of the Broadmarsh Retail Limited Partnership which owns   
the 487,000 sq ft shopping centre.   Broadmarsh comprises circa 80 units        
anchored by BHS, Argos, Boots and Wilkinsons with annual footfall of 17 million.
CSC owns 100% of the Victoria Centre, Nottingham and has submitted a planning   
application, which we expect to be determined in the near future, for a 540,000 
sq ft extension to the centre following a public consultation that attracted    
substantial local support.                                                      
Commenting on the acquisition, David Fischel, CSC`s chief executive, said:      
"CSC is delighted to have acquired this important asset in Nottingham.  Common  
ownership of Victoria Centre and Broadmarsh greatly improves the prospect of    
transformational retail and leisure led development taking place within the city
to the benefit of the local and wider Nottingham community."                    
He continued,                                                                   
"The Victoria Centre has been at the heart of Nottingham for over 40 years and  
this acquisition further underlines our commitment to the city, which is one of 
the UK`s top ranking retail destinations.  We look forward to working with      
Nottingham City Council on this exciting opportunity."                          
Completion of the overall transaction is expected to take place within the      
coming weeks.

Capital Shopping Centres is the leading specialist UK regional shopping         
centre REIT.                                                                    
Capital Shopping Centres Group PLC (CSC) is the UK`s leading specialist         
developer, manager and owner of pre-eminent regional shopping centres.  With    
a portfolio of 14 centres representing 16 million sq ft of retail space and     
a valuation of GBP6.9 billion CSC`s assets attract well over 300 million        
customers a year.                                                               
CSC`s assets comprise five major out-of-town centres including four of the      
UK`s top six - Trafford Centre, Manchester; Lakeside, Thurrock; Metrocentre,    
Gateshead; Braehead, Glasgow and The Mall at Cribbs Causeway, Bristol - and     
nine in-town centres including centres in prime destinations such as            
Cardiff, Manchester, Newcastle, Norwich and Nottingham.                         
With a dedicated and skilled management team CSC aims to be the landlord of     
choice for retailers and to provide compelling destinations for shoppers.       
It is a responsible and environmentally conscious participant in the            
communities where it invests.
